Bonnie working in her studio

As an author and artist, Bonnie Paruch is a signature member of the Pastel Society of America and has been featured in numerous national and international publications. A veteran of many group and solo exhibitions, her award winning paintings in oil and pastel are included in collections across the US. With her studio in Sister Bay, (Door County) Wisconsin her work is represented by Edgewood Orchard Galleries.

If you have ever considered picking up a brush, or if you are interested in experimenting with several new painting mediums, this workshop has been designed for you. Bonnie’s popular painting workshops frequently draw a wide variety of students, from beginners to experienced professionals. This basic class will offer an introduction to sketching, oil, watercolor and pastel painting, with an emphasis on “getting started.” Informal lessons, paint-along demonstrations and gentle group critiques will assist you as you learn at your own pace. You will work from life, using simple still life arrangements and photographs to practice drawing, color mixing, shape design and value placement. You can use this workshop as an opportunity to jump start a new endeavor or to reacquaint yourself with an “old friend.” You will receive a basic supply of all of the materials needed to explore the new mediums. The beautiful classroom and outdoor setting of The Clearing will inspire your creative spirit. This beginner class is designed for anyone who has wondered “I wonder if I’d like to paint or draw…?” Come and discover your creative side.

Concept

Paint the Door County landscape as you want it to appear. Interpret the scenic hidden treasures of Door County, using a three-value system that produces powerful and expressive plein air paintings. Learn to see and paint the big picture with a big brush! Create two small plein air studies per day at the unique locations that have captivated many Door County Plein Air Festival featured artists.

Experience

Enjoy a landscape sampler of Door County including an authentic farm, a garden, fishing wharves, a maritime port and conservation wetlands. Daily demonstrations and gentle group critiques enliven this relaxed and informative workshop. Leave the workshop with all of the tools necessary to help you express your vision of the landscape.

This class is about learning how to see and how to paint creative landscape and still life paintings as you want them to appear. You will study how light affects color and value. With an expanded knowledge of composition and design, you will practice constructing paintings that have a story to tell. Bonnie will guide you to see the “big picture” so you can learn to avoid the pitfalls of getting lost in details. Half of the class will focus on plein air painting at locations featuring the beautiful gardens of northern Door County. The remaining half of the class will be spent working in the studio from floral still life arrangements inspired by the lovely environment surrounding the Schoolhouse at The Clearing. Daily demonstrations, chalk talks and group critiques will enliven this relaxed and informative class. You’ll leave the class with all of the tools necessary to help you express your vision in the studio or plein air.

Come prepared to paint outdoors on location, weather permitting, in addition to the studio work. A portable sketch box style easel is required. All levels of experience are welcome.
